How to convert a PDF to an interactive flipbook

Turn a static PDF into a page-turning online flipbook โ€” the hosted route, the self-hosted route, the privacy trade-offs, and how to prep the file first.

8 min read

How to convert a PDF to an interactive flipbook

By ScoutMyTool Editorial Team ยท Last updated: 2026-05-21

The first time I sent a product catalog as a plain PDF attachment, it landed with a thud โ€” people downloaded it, opened it in whatever reader they had, and most never scrolled past page two. The next quarter I published the same catalog as an online flipbook: a page you open in a browser, with facing pages you flip through like a real magazine. Same content, completely different reception โ€” people actually browsed it. A flipbook is not magic, though, and it is not right for every document. This guide walks through what a flipbook really is, the three practical ways to make one, the trade-offs in privacy and SEO that nobody mentions up front, and how to prep your PDF so the result loads fast and looks sharp.

First, what a flipbook actually is

A flipbook presents a PDF as a page-turning publication inside a web browser. Crucially, the PDF itself does not do the flipping โ€” the pages are rendered to images or to an HTML5 canvas, and a JavaScript player animates the page turn, adds thumbnails, zoom, and full-screen. The name comes from the paper flip book, where riffling a stack of drawings makes them appear to move; the digital version borrows that page-turn metaphor for catalogs, magazines, brochures, and reports. Understanding this โ€” that a flipbook is a presentation layer built on web technology, not a new file format โ€” is what makes the rest of the choices obvious.

The approaches compared

ApproachControlCostPrivacyBest for
Hosted flipbook platform (upload + embed)Low โ€” vendor controls hosting and playerSubscription, often per-publication or per-viewFile lives on a third-party serverMarketers who want analytics and zero setup
Self-hosted HTML5 flipbook libraryFull โ€” your files, your domainOne-off (open-source libs are free)Stays on your own serverDevelopers comfortable with a build step
Convert PDF pages to images, then build the viewerFull, but more manualFree with a converter toolYou control every step locallySmall one-off catalogs and brochures
Interactive HTML conversion (keeps links/forms)MediumFree to moderateDepends on the converterDocuments where clickable links matter more than the flip effect
Embedded native PDF viewer (no flip effect)HighFreeCan be fully client-sideWhen readability beats the page-turn animation
Simple shareable PDF linkHighFreeDepends on hostWhen a flipbook is overkill and a link will do

Step by step โ€” turn your PDF into a flipbook

  1. Decide what the flipbook is for. If it is a catalog, magazine, lookbook, or report where browsing should feel like a physical publication, a flipbook fits. If it is a contract, form, or manual, consider a plain viewer instead โ€” the animation adds friction there.
  2. Prepare the source PDF first. Compress it so the pages are not heavier than they need to be, and confirm every page is the same size and orientation. A flipbook built from a bloated, mixed-size PDF loads slowly and flips unevenly โ€” the prep step is where most of the quality comes from.
  3. Choose your route. For zero setup and built-in analytics, pick a hosted platform and upload. For files you want to keep on your own domain, pick a self-hosted HTML5 flipbook library. For a one-off where you want full control, convert the PDF pages to images and wire them into a lightweight viewer yourself.
  4. If self-hosting, render the pages. Convert each PDF page to an image at a sensible resolution โ€” high enough to stay crisp when a reader zooms, low enough to load fast. This is the input most open-source flipbook libraries expect.
  5. Generate or embed the player. A hosted platform gives you an embed snippet to paste into your page. A self-hosted library takes your rendered pages and produces the page-turning viewer you host yourself.
  6. Add an accessible, indexable fallback. Because flipbook pages are usually images or canvas rather than real text, also publish the content as plain HTML or a tagged, downloadable PDF so search engines and screen readers can reach it. Never make the flipbook the only path to important content.
  7. Test on a real phone, then publish. Open the flipbook on an actual mobile device over a normal connection, check the swipe gesture and load time, then share the link or ship the embed.

The trade-offs worth being honest about

Two caveats keep a flipbook in proportion. First, discoverability and accessibility: a canvas- or image-based flipbook has no real selectable text by default, so it can be invisible to search engines and unreadable to screen readers โ€” which is why the fallback in step six is not optional for anything that matters. Second, privacy: a hosted platform requires you to upload the file, so for confidential documents assume it now lives on someone elseโ€™s server. If either of those matters, lean toward preparing and converting the file on your own device and hosting the result yourself. A flipbook is a presentation choice, not a content strategy โ€” make it the engaging front door, never the only door.

Related reading

FAQ

What is a PDF flipbook, exactly?
A flipbook is a way of presenting a PDF as a page-turning publication inside a web browser, rather than as a file you download and open in a reader. The reader sees two facing pages, a corner they can grab to "turn," and usually thumbnails, zoom, and full-screen controls. Under the hood it is almost never the PDF itself doing the flipping โ€” the pages are rendered to images or to an HTML5 canvas, and a JavaScript player animates the page turn. The name borrows from the paper flip book, where a stack of slightly different drawings animates when you riffle the pages; the digital version applies the same page-turn metaphor to a catalog, magazine, brochure, or report so it feels like browsing a physical publication.
Do I need special software, or can I do this online?
You have three honest options. Hosted flipbook platforms let you upload a PDF and get an embed code with no software at all โ€” easiest, but your file lives on their servers and you usually pay a subscription. Self-hosted HTML5 flipbook libraries (several are open-source) give you a player you drop onto your own site, which keeps the file on your domain but needs a small build step. Or you can convert the PDF pages to images yourself and wire them into a lightweight viewer โ€” the most manual route, but free and entirely under your control. None of the three requires desktop publishing software; the choice is really about how much control and privacy you want versus how little setup.
Will the flip effect work on phones?
On modern mobile browsers, generally yes โ€” most current flipbook players detect touch devices and swap the corner-drag for a swipe gesture, and they reflow to a single-page view on narrow screens so text stays legible. The thing to test is performance: a large PDF rendered to high-resolution images can be slow to load and janky to flip on a mid-range phone over mobile data. The fix is preparation rather than a different player โ€” compress the source PDF and keep page images at a sensible resolution so the flipbook loads quickly. Always open your published flipbook on an actual phone before sharing it; desktop preview hides most of the problems.
Is a flipbook good for SEO and accessibility?
It is a genuine trade-off. A flipbook rendered as canvas or images is visually engaging but, by default, the page content is not real selectable text โ€” so search engines may not index it well and screen readers cannot read it. If discoverability and accessibility matter, treat the flipbook as a presentation layer and also publish the underlying content as real HTML or a downloadable, properly tagged PDF. Some platforms add a text layer or an accessible fallback; check for that explicitly. Never make a flipbook the only way to reach important content โ€” pair the visual experience with an indexable, screen-reader-friendly version.
How do I keep the source file private if I use a flipbook?
The deciding factor is where the conversion happens. Hosted platforms require you to upload the PDF, so for anything confidential โ€” pricing, internal reports, unreleased material โ€” assume the file is on someone elseโ€™s server and may be cached. To keep a document private, prepare and convert it on your own device or server: render the pages locally, then host the resulting flipbook on infrastructure you control, ideally behind a password or expiring link. ScoutMyToolโ€™s PDF tools run client-side in your browser, so the prep steps โ€” compressing and converting pages โ€” happen on your computer and the file is not uploaded anywhere.
Do I really need a flipbook, or is a plain viewer enough?
Be honest about the goal. A flipbook earns its keep for catalogs, magazines, lookbooks, brochures, and annual reports where the page-turn experience is part of the appeal and you want browsing to feel like a physical publication. For a contract, a manual, or a form, the animation adds friction without adding value โ€” readers just want to read, search, and maybe fill it in, which a plain embedded viewer or an interactive HTML conversion does better. Match the format to the document: reach for a flipbook when presentation is the point, and a straightforward viewer or shareable link when getting to the content quickly is.

Citations

  1. Wikipedia โ€” Flip book (the page-turn animation metaphor)
  2. Wikipedia โ€” PDF (fixed-layout document format)
  3. Wikipedia โ€” HTML5 (the platform flipbook players are built on)
  4. Wikipedia โ€” Canvas element (how flipbook pages are rendered in-browser)

Prep your PDF for a flipbook โ€” in your browser

The flipbook only looks as good as the file behind it. Start by compressing the source so it loads fast โ€” ScoutMyTool Compress-PDF runs client-side, so your file never leaves your computer.

Open Compress-PDF tool โ†’